Transaction 4ca4a8e42aaa086d2649d68fbdb76c26b1b2a98eaca65b11872e80a74e082a33

33 Input
2 Outputs
  • 4ca4a8e42aaa086d2649d68fbdb76c26b1b2a98eaca65b11872e80a74e082a33:0
  • value  12132874
    address  3HYqF1QTX6GWY7nzsSJ7WbdUKpBY4mHbtg
  • 4ca4a8e42aaa086d2649d68fbdb76c26b1b2a98eaca65b11872e80a74e082a33:1
  • value  1850000000
    address  3FqkryKgaJ5WhxmDhGcATAgzdrZEueWobZ